The On-Site Tire Installation Procedure
Mobile tire services simplify the tire installation process by bringing professional assistance directly to the client's site. Upon arrival, technicians evaluate the vehicle and tire requirements, guaranteeing the right tires are available. They initiate the installation by taking off the existing tires and inspecting the wheel assembly for any damage. After thorough checks, new tires are mounted and balanced, securing peak performance. Technicians also check the vehicle's alignment and fill the tires to the manufacturer's recommended pressure. Once the installation is complete, they provide guidance on maintenance and care for the new tires. This convenient service not only reduces wait times but also guarantees that customers receive professional support without the need to visit a tire shop.

Service Charges Breakdown
A detailed comparison of service fees reveals distinct differences between mobile tire services and traditional shops. Mobile tire services typically charge a extra cost for the ease of on-site assistance, with fees that often include travel costs and labor. These services may range from $75 to $150, depending on the difficulty of the task. In contrast, traditional shops usually have lower base prices for tire mounting and balancing, averaging around $20 to $50 per tire. However, customers must factor in supplementary charges for transportation and potential waiting times. While mobile services offer unrivaled convenience, traditional shops present a more affordable option for those willing to travel. Ultimately, the choice depends on individual preferences and priorities regarding cost and convenience.

How to Determine the Best Mobile Tire Service
How can one identify the best mobile tire service amid numerous options? To make an educated choice, several key elements should be evaluated. Initially, examining client feedback and scores can offer insight into service quality and reliability. Next, evaluating the variety of offerings—such as repair services, tire replacements, and emergency support—can help identify a provider that fulfills specific needs. Furthermore, verifying certifications and insurance guarantees that the provider functions professionally and safely.
Cost is also an vital consideration. Assessing quotes from different companies while factoring in the services offered can lead to greater value. Furthermore, responsiveness and accessibility, notably during emergencies, are important traits. Ultimately, customer service quality, including dialogue and help, can greatly shape the end-to-end experience. By examining these components, clients can competently identify a mobile tire service that aligns with their requirements and preferences.
